The Art of Gutter Cleaning


The gutters on your house are beginning to overflow so it is time to clear the gutters on your house. Many property owners do this undertaking every year to correctly maintain their houses. What you might not understand is that most gutter systems should be cleaned 3-four times a year with every season. You might be wondering why should I clear out my gutters so often? The cause is every season trees go through various cycles that can clog up your gutters.

In spring, most trees drop seedlings and dead twigs. Spring is also the best time to examine your gutters for any damages that might have occurred during the winter snow.

In summer, trees shed leaves from hefty storms and high winds. In early fall, you should eliminate leaves that have fallen early to maintain your gutters flowing freely. At the finish of fall or early winter, you want to make sure every thing has been correctly cleared from the gutter system to help prevent ice dams or buildup of ice in your gutters. The additional excess weight of frozen h2o in your gutters can easily cause them to pull absent from the fascia and in many instances, fall off the home. Improper gutter maintenance will lead to clogged or damaged gutters and can cause 1000′s of bucks in damage to your houses basis, exterior trim and basements.

To clear your gutters correctly, rent a sturdy ladder and get your a neighbor to give you a hand. Ladders can be rented from most local rental centers for as little as $40.00 a day. When using ladders, make sure you remain absent from energy lines, trees and windows. It is a good idea to use a ladder stabilizer to make sure the ladder does not crush your gutters or slip while your doing the cleaning. Ladder stabilizers can be bought at most hardware shops for about $30.00. Keep in mind your security is more important than clear gutters, so make sure you get someone to help you. Thousands of individuals die every year from falls and electrocution while working on ladders.

If you have gutter screens or gutter guards, make sure that they are not damaged or clogged with leaves and branches. They will not help safeguard the gutters if the h2o can’t get into them correctly and the h2o might just flow over them making them ineffective, even if the gutters are clear! Cautiously raise the guards to steer clear of harmful them and eliminate any leaves or debris under them and then reinstall them correctly. You should operate h2o over them to make sure they are working correctly. Check your downspouts to see if they have screens at the top and clear them as nicely. If necessary, use a hose to clear any heavily clogged downspouts and make sure you replace any damaged gutter or downspout screens. While cleaning your gutters, examine them to make sure the fasteners are correctly secured. This can generally be carried out with a hammer, or in some instances a screwdriver.

You might find that over time, the spikes that hold the aluminum to the fascia board have loosened. Either drive the loose spikes back again into place, or replace them with lengthier ones for enhanced assistance. When gutters are loose, the pitch is altered and the h2o will overflow at low locations. Since you have help from your neighbor, this is also the ideal time to examine your roof for lacking shingles, cracked vent pipe gaskets or bare nails.
